    Samsung Syncmaster 710V

    I have just acquired two of these monitors and they both power up and show the floating test box until I plug in the VGA cable then all I get is a black screen with a floating box with "Not optimum mode Recommended Mode: 1280 x 1024 60Hz ". I appreciate this is a recognised problem of the Novatek IC1200 chip on the IC board with some fixers claiming that a 50 Ohm resistor soldered to two adjoining pins (nos 5&6) on the chip cure the problem. I have tried this without success but have no idea apart from 50 Ohm what other characteristics the resistor has to have - or whether there is another fix or cause now been found.
    Anyone able to help on this?

            Re: Samsung Syncmaster 710V

            I got a Samsung Syncmaster 710V with the same "Not optimum mode" problem.

            I tried the 50ohm resistor trick at the Novatek ic and it worked, but only for some hours... Then, I tried placing a slightly lower resistor (~47ohm if I remember correct) and it worked again but only for 1-2 days...

              Re: Samsung Syncmaster 710V

              You will have to look up the spec of the LCD panel, especially the pin out of the LVDS to the built-in T-CON on the panel, connector and the Voltage uses by the T-CON board. I have done many.
